WebThe Sonday System is a comprehensive line of materials designed to help educators provide multisensory reading instruction to students from pre-K through 8th grade reading levels. The Kirkwood School District will begin using Sonday resources with all K-5 students in August 2024, specifically in support of phonics and word study skills. WebAug 20, 2014 · The Sonday System. The Sonday System was designed by Oton-Gillinham experts and is one of the core curricula we use to teach phonics in grade one. This system enables us to use multisensory, structured phonics quickly and successfully for every level of instruction. The Sonday program is inclusive of the 5 elements needed to develop …
